Name of<br />
initiative:<br />
Business & Technology Incubator of the Technical Faculties<br />
of the University of Belgrade<br />

The Business & Technology Incubator has been established as a partnership<br />
between the four technical faculties of the University of Belgrade (Civil Engineering,<br />
Mechanical, Electrical and Technological/Metallurgical), the Municipality of Palilula<br />
and the Democratic Transition Initiative. The project has also received support from<br />
the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e (OSCE).<br />
Establishment of the incubator is based on international experiences and best<br />
practices. It has the following goals:<br />
• To encourage and support students in starting up their own businesses and<br />
keep student in Serbia;<br />
• To develop a pool of young and well trained entrepreneurs who will in the<br />
future create a new business core of the city; and<br />
• To create the conditions for practical application of the results obtained<br />
through science and research activities of university professors and their<br />
associates, by spinning-off private enterprises and transfer of knowledge and<br />
technologies.<br />
The aim of the incubator is to give support in the early stages of business<br />
development in the form of subsidized overhead (office and research space and<br />
technological and telecommunication infrastructure), administrative assistance (legal,<br />
accounting, etc.), as well as business counselling (planning, management, marketing,<br />
etc.).<br />
The first training programme at technical faculties in Belgrade, ‘How to start own<br />
business’ was organized by Business Technology Incubator, supported by OSCE<br />
December 4-8, 2006. 26 young people - potential entrepreneurs, students and<br />
graduated, from these faculties, were attending THE training. After the training, the<br />
management team of the incubator continues to help these young people, preparing<br />
the first students' business plans. As the result of this training, there is the registration<br />
of the first enterprise by people from Faculty of Technology and Metallurgy.<br />
Industry/Sector (technology area): ITC<br />
International activities: Supported by Organization for Security and Cooperation in<br />
Europe (OSCE) and Israeli Government.<br />
